Why side sleeping helps sleep apnea

Most apnea events occur when sleeping on your back (gravity pulls the tongue and soft palate down). Side-sleep-friendly mattresses with adjustable bases reduce events dramatically.

Should sleep apnea sufferers use an adjustable base?

Often yes — elevating the upper body 30-45 degrees reduces obstructive apnea events.
